Audio Frequency Response
Measured at the loud speaker for a constant deviation at 20% of maximum.
Within +l dB to -3dB of -6dB per octave de-emphasis relative to 1 kHz over 300Hz to 3000Hz,
CTCSS not fitted.
With CTCSS fitted within +1.5 to -3dB.
Audio Output
i) 4 watts into 4 ohms, less than 10% THD with 1kHz at 60% maximum deviation.
ii) 16 watts into 4 ohms, optional.
Audio Distortion
Less than 5% THD for 300mW into 4 ohms, 1kHz at 60% deviation.
Mute Response Time
Mute set to open at 20dB SINAD.
Response for 1 uV RF level; less than 40mSec.
Mute Range
Channel Spacing 12.5kHz 25kHz
maximum 18 to 20dB 20 to 25dB SINAD.
Minimum l0dB l0dB SINAD.
2.3 TRANSMITTER
Power Output
Adjustable; 1 to 6 watt, 1 to 25 watt, 10 to 40 watt.
Spurious Emission
Less than 0.25uW 100kHz to 1GHz, less than 1uW 1GHz to 4GHz.
Residual Hum and Noise
Greater than 40dB (Reference 1 kHz at 60% deviation. DC to 25kHz bandwidth CCITT
weighted and 6dB/octave de-emphasis).
Microphone Sensitivity
Less than 20mV rms at 1 kHz to achieve 60% maximum deviation. Standard sensitivity
setting, 40mV +/-10%; Optional setting, 5mV
Audio Distortion
Less than 3%. Reference 1kHz at 60% deviation.
